
Bubbling berry filling peeking through a golden, nutty crust ā this dessert is the kind of thing that makes people hover near the oven. The combination of mixed berries with fresh orange zest and juice gives the filling a bright, citrusy lift that feels anything but ordinary. Chopped pistachios bring a satisfying crunch to the oat topping, and a touch of cinnamon and ginger rounds everything out with gentle warmth. Every ingredient here is whole and straightforward ā rolled oats, almond flour, maple syrup, coconut oil ā so there's no need to scan labels for hidden additives or flavor enhancers that can sneak into packaged desserts. Arrowroot starch thickens the berry filling naturally as it bakes, creating that gorgeous, jammy texture without any processed thickeners. It comes together in two bowls and one baking dish, which means less cleanup and more time enjoying the results. Let it rest just long enough for the filling to set, then dig in while the topping is still crisp.

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). Lightly grease a 9-inch baking dish with a small amount of coconut oil.
In a large mixing bowl, toss the berries with the arrowroot starch, 2 tbsp maple syrup, 1 tsp orange zest, and orange juice until the berries are evenly coated. Transfer to the prepared baking dish and spread into an even layer.
